The progress in the treatment of spastic cerebral palsy with selective dorsal rhizotomy (SDR) 被引量:1

Spasticity is the main disabling clinical manifestation of children with cerebral palsy(CP).Selective dorsal rhizotomy(SDR)has been performed for the treatment of spastic CP in Asia for quite some time from 1990.The purpose of this review is to discuss the historical origin and development of SDR.Our goal here is to identify the current patient selection criteria for SDR and to point out indications and contraindications based on the patients with CP,age from 2 to 18 years-old,over 6000 cases,who received SDR surgery with spasticity of muscle tension more than 3 degrees in our center.We also discuss evidence-based approaches on how to evaluate postoperative patient outcomes of SDR and how complications can be avoided.Finally,we mention progress made in terms of SDR technical advances and how improvements can be made in the future.In conclusion,SDR surgery is a reliable way to improve outcomes of patients with spastic CP and can be done carefully in patients as long as stringent selection criteria are used.However,more research and technological advancements are needed to help address associated complications. 展开更多

Intraoperative neurophysiological monitoring in selective dorsal rhizotomy (SDR)

For decades,intraoperative neurophysiological monitoring(IONM)has been used to guide selective dorsal rhizotomy(SDR)for the treatment of spastic cerebral palsy(CP).Electromyography(EMG)interpretation methods,which are the core of IONM,have never been fully discussed and addressed,and their importance and necessity in SDR have been questioned for years.However,outcomes of CP patients who have undergone IONM-guided SDR have been favorable,and surgery-related complications are extremely minimal.In this paper,we review the history of evolving EMG interpretation methods as well as their neuroelectrophysiological basis. 展开更多

Selective peripheral neurotomy (SPN) as a treatment strategy for spasticity 被引量:1

Spasticity can be caused by central nervous system dysfunction,such as cerebral palsy and stroke.The accepted pathogenesis of spasticity is that the muscles are in the state of uninhibited stretch reflex without enough control of central nervous system.So far,there is no ideal way about how to repair central nervous system.However,the uninhibited stretch reflex can be reduced,targeting the posterior root of the spinal cord and peripheral nerves innervating the limbs,which are called selective posterior rhizotomy(SPR)and selective peripheral neurotomy(SPN),respectively.SPN is indicated for focal or multifocal spasticity,which is well accepted due to its low invasiveness and ease of use.How does the operation work?What do we do before and during this operation?Is there any risk to the patients?Our review summarizes the mechanism,indications,preoperative assessments,techniques,and complications of SPN.We hope that the spastic patients,such as pediatric cerebral palsy patients and older stroke patients,will benefit from this surgery. 展开更多
